Hey IndieHackers,

Like many of you running AI-powered SaaS bootstrapping projects, API costs have been eating up my margins.

A few days ago, the Forbes China 2026 AI TOP 50 report was released, and it confirmed a massive shift in the AI landscape: Chinese models like DeepSeek V4, Qwen 3.6, and Kimi K2.6 are completely redefining AI economics. They offer 1M+ token context windows, insane coding performance (scoring 80%+ on SWE-Bench), and more importantly—they cut inference costs by over 50% compared to Western alternatives.

For an indie hacker, this means we can build heavier Agent workflows and handle massive data processing for a fraction of the cost.

The Problem? The "Great Wall" of AI Onboarding 🧱
I wanted to implement these hyper-efficient models in my own workflows, but immediately ran into the classic roadblocks:

Need a Chinese phone number for verification.

Need domestic corporate accounts or payment methods.

Unstable infrastructure and messy, fragmented documentation for each distinct provider.

It sucks when great, cost-effective tech is locked behind geopolitical and administrative barriers. So, I decided to fix it.
